Finally, sand the … WebSand the tiles Give the tiles a light sand all over with a sheet of 240 grit wet/dry abrasive paper and a sanding block to create a rough matt surface. This will help the paint adhere better to the tiles. Wash and rinse off the tiles using a wet sponge and clean water, then leave to dry completely. Step 4. Web14 sep. 2024 · One of the benefits of using liquid sandpaper/deglosser is that it takes considerably less time to prep the item for painting, staining, etc. After thoroughly cleaning your item, apply the liquid sandpaper/deglosser to an old rag or sponge, wipe down the entire item, and let it dry. Web17 jul. 2024 · Continue to sand four to five tiles, moving from one corner to the other corner of each. Soak a sponge in a bucket of warm water and take it out. Squeeze out extra water from it before rubbing it over the sanded tiles to remove sanding debris. Alternatively, vacuum the tiles clean using a shop-vac. Check the sandpaper and replace it if it ...
